Job Description

Our client is seeking a qualified and experienced Mechanical Fitter to join our Maintenance Department. If youre passionate about machinery skilled in fault finding and committed to health and safety we want to hear from you!

Key Responsibilities

  • Perform scheduled and breakdown maintenance on mechanical systems

  • Conduct fault finding and root cause analysis

  • Use a variety of tools and instruments (vernier callipers micrometres gauges)

  • Read and interpret technical drawings

  • Fit assemble and repair mechanical components

  • Carry out basic welding (MIG TIG Arc) and fabrication tasks

  • Collaborate with the production team and ensure a safe work environment

  • Maintain detailed job logs and perform visual inspections

Minimum Requirements

  • Red Seal Trade Certificate (essential)

  • Grade 12 or equivalent

  • Minimum 3 years of experience in a similar role

  • Strong problem-solving skills and attention to detail

  • Ability to work independently and in a team

  • Advantageous: Welding rigging or safety certifications
